About Brookings

Brookings (KBOK), a publicly owned, towered airport in Brookings, Oregon, features a single operational runway. Runway 12/30 measures 2,901 by 60 feet of asphalt surface. The field has one published instrument approach procedure, a RNAV (GPS) approach. Tower services control traffic patterns. Both 100LL avgas and Jet A fuel are sold at the airport. The Brookings Flying Club operates from this location. Elevation is 461 feet above mean sea level.
